Android sdk,除了在sd卡中保存图像外,还有什么地方可以保存照片?

Android sdk,除了在sd卡中保存图像外,还有什么地方可以保存照片?,android,image,photo,sd-card,Android,Image,Photo,Sd Card,我在网上读了很多关于android图像存储的参考资料。他们中的大多数人说,这些图像和用相机拍摄的照片一样存储在sd卡中 android是否允许我们将图片存储在android手机的本地内存中而不是sd卡中?您不想将图片保存到本地内存中。一些用户只有几MB的可用应用程序空间,这将被1-2张图片所扼杀。我知道我的旧G1在空间不足时不接受电话、短信或任何通知——它变成了镇纸。也许以后的版本更好 答案是肯定的。您可以将图像保存到sqlite数据库,该数据库是本地的,而不是SD卡上的。要在内部存储器中打开/

我在网上读了很多关于android图像存储的参考资料。他们中的大多数人说,这些图像和用相机拍摄的照片一样存储在sd卡中


android是否允许我们将图片存储在android手机的本地内存中而不是sd卡中?

您不想将图片保存到本地内存中。一些用户只有几MB的可用应用程序空间,这将被1-2张图片所扼杀。我知道我的旧G1在空间不足时不接受电话、短信或任何通知——它变成了镇纸。也许以后的版本更好


答案是肯定的。您可以将图像保存到sqlite数据库,该数据库是本地的,而不是SD卡上的。

要在内部存储器中打开/创建文件,请使用
openFileOutput(字符串名称,int模式)

,int)

我使用getCacheDir(),如保存缓存文件下所述